About the Organization:

Hebrew Public Charter Schools for Global Citizens

Hebrew Public a national network of diverse-by-design public charter schools that teach children of all backgrounds to become productive global citizens. Our schools are models of racial and economic integration, academic excellence, and foreign language learning.

Job Responsibilities:
  • Serves as the primary liaison between the district and school personnel for special education services provided by the school
  • Coordinates and oversees special education services and personnel to ensure students' needs are being met
  • Support academic deans with coaching of teachers
  • Ensures compliance with local, state, and federal regulations pertaining to the education of students with special needs, including ADA, IDEA, and students' IEPs
  • Oversees English Language Learners program services to ensure student's needs are being met
  • Provides specialized instructional support and leadership in progress monitoring, student observations, and consultation with general education teachers.
  • Leads the Response to Intervention (RTI) Committee and supports/oversees implementation of suggested intervention services.
  • Supports the development of students' IEPs and curriculum development
  • Demonstrates a relentless pursuit to promote excellence in student achievement and conduct
  • Maintains and exemplifies culture of high expectations and accountability for scholarly and professional conduct
  • Facilitates the development and administration of policies related to students with special needs
  • Supports faculty in curriculum development, and promotion of effective classroom instruction and management
  • Supports, prepares, and submits requisite reports in a timely manner

Minimum Requirements:
  • NYS Special Education Certification
  • Masters Degree in Special Education or related field
  • Previous experience in leadership role preferred
  • Minimum 3 years of successful teaching experience
  • Track record of accomplishment and achievement
  • Experience with and commitment to improving the quality of urban education, specifically for scholars who have been traditionally underserved
